    Hmm, one thing comes to mind about formatting and XP. Did you allow XP to format it to a NTFS file system? That is the default for XP I believe, and you will not be able to install any 95b, 98 or ME operating system on it. These use the FAT32 file system.
    If it is NTFS, you will need Delpart. It is small enough to be copied onto your boot floppy, and it will delete any partition on the drive. You will need to then run Fdisk and create a Primary Partition and make it active, then reboot and format it.
    Then use the drive as the Primary Master, install ME, and reinstall XP on the Secondary Master, and the dual boot will be setup for you.
